Summary
This one-page express telegram, sent by Minoo Masani from Patna on 18 November 1974, is addressed to Jayaprakash Narayan. Masani thanks Narayan for his letter and regrets that a Bombay engagement on the twenty-fifth will prevent him from attending Narayan’s meeting in Delhi.
Masani nevertheless looks forward to seeing Narayan at the Electoral Reform Committee on the twenty-fourth. The document is a brief logistical communication concerning participation in electoral-reform discussions; no further argument or policy detail is included.
